How much do weekend virtual receptionist j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end virtual receptionist in Rochelle, IL is $17.32,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.71 and $19.42 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Weekend Virtual Receptionist vs Part-Time Administrative Assistant?

AspectWeekend Virtual ReceptionistPart-Time Administrative Assistant
CredentialsBasic computer skills, customer service experienceAdministrative or office experience, sometimes certifications
Work EnvironmentRemote, home-basedOffice or remote, depending on employer
Industry UsageCustomer service, small business, healthcareVarious industries, corporate, nonprofit
Search IntentCustomer support, virtual receptionist jobsAdministrative support, part-time office work

The Weekend Virtual Receptionist primarily handles customer calls and inquiries remotely during weekends, focusing on front-desk duties virtually. In contrast, a Part-Time Administrative Assistant may perform a broader range of office tasks, often during weekdays, including scheduling, data entry, and correspondence. While both roles may require similar basic skills, the virtual receptionist role emphasizes customer interaction and remote work, whereas the administrative assistant may work in-office or remotely with administrative responsibilities.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a weekend virtual receptionist?

To thrive as a Weekend Virtual Receptionist, you need strong communication skills, attention to detail, and basic computer literacy, often supported by prior customer service or administrative experience. Familiarity with phone systems, scheduling software, and customer relationship management (CRM) tools is typically required. Excellent organizational skills, professionalism, and the ability to multitask remotely set top performers apart. These skills ensure efficient handling of inquiries, seamless appointment management, and a positive client experience during weekend hours.

What are some common challenges faced by weekend virtual receptionists, and how can they be managed effectively?

Weekend virtual receptionists often handle higher call volumes with limited support, as many businesses operate with smaller teams on weekends. This can mean juggling multiple tasks such as answering calls, scheduling appointments, and managing inquiries simultaneously. To manage these challenges effectively, strong organizational skills, proactive communication, and familiarity with the company's systems are essential. Many virtual receptionists find it helpful to prepare by reviewing common questions and procedures before their shifts and keeping detailed notes for reference. Collaboration tools and regular updates with weekday staff can also help ensure continuity and minimize confusion.

What is a weekend virtual receptionist?

A Weekend Virtual Receptionist is a remote professional who manages calls, messages, and administrative tasks for businesses during weekends. They perform duties such as answering phone calls, scheduling appointments, handling customer inquiries, and forwarding important messages. By working virtually, they provide flexibility and ensure businesses remain responsive to clients even outside of standard weekday hours.
